Output 84f63065e970762c6e0076c85213a9dcbf2d87e27f915858554b531700e4e9e0:0

value
37026
script pubkey
OP_0 OP_PUSHBYTES_20 0d1f22849173e6b5a34fa71a1eec837a450c43bf
address
bc1qp50j9py3w0nttg605udpamyr0fzscsal6g37d9
transaction
84f63065e970762c6e0076c85213a9dcbf2d87e27f915858554b531700e4e9e0
confirmations
139374
spent
true